Simplified Explanation

The patent application describes an image forming apparatus that includes an image forming portion, a fixing portion, and a bonding portion.

  • The image forming portion is responsible for creating the image on a sheet.
  • The fixing portion performs a fixing process where it fixes the image and a powder adhesive to the sheet.
  • The bonding portion performs a bonding process where it bonds multiple sheets together using the powder adhesive.
  • The bonding process involves heating and pressing the sheets using a heating member.
  • The patent application introduces a parameter called PP, which is the peak value of pressure received by the sheet in both the fixing and bonding processes.

Original Abstract Submitted

An image forming apparatus includes an image forming portion, a fixing portion configured to perform a fixing process in which the fixing portion fixes the image and the powder adhesive to the sheet, and a bonding portion configured to perform a bonding process in which the bonding portion bonds the plurality of sheets to each other with the powder adhesive by using the heating member to heat and press the plurality of sheets, wherein PP is satisfied, where P (MPa) is a peak value of pressure received by the sheet in the fixing process, and P (MPa) is a peak value of pressure received by the sheet in the bonding process.
